Quick heads-up on Pinwheel UI versioning: we cut a minor release every sprint, and anything touching component props needs a changeset file in the PR. No changeset, no merge — the bot will nag you. Majors are rare and go through the design council first. The full policy, with examples of what counts as breaking, lives on the internal page below.

wiki page, bahip-yahip: https://grafana.qirvanlabs.corp/browse/display/projects/cc3a1b9dbfc9

## Runbook: Deep-Link Routing Release

Plugin authors: the Wayfarrow router resolves deep links via your plugin's route manifest. Before each release, validate your manifest with `wayfarrow lint routes` and bump the schema version if you add parameters. Unvalidated manifests are rejected at publish time.

All submitted plugin packages must be signed for the Wayfarrow registry. Sign yours with the key below.

rollout seal: bky4_a5Ma

Subject: Insurance renewal — quick heads-up

Hi all,

Welcome aboard, Priya — figured you'd want this on your radar early. Our policy with Marwick Mutual comes up for renewal at the end of next quarter, and premiums are likely to jump given last year's warehouse claim in Dellport. We've asked Tomas to pull quotes from two alternative carriers so we have leverage. Nothing urgent yet, but the renewal decision ties directly into where we're headed next year. For context, here's the plan in brief.

internal memo for kajep-tawip: The renewal with Holaelix Group closes at $10 million a year, 5 percent below the last contract. Project Wenael slips by two quarters because of the tooling delay.

## Changed defaults

Heads up: the Ledgerline tax-rate lookup cache now defaults to a 15-minute TTL instead of 24 hours. Turns out rates in the Veldt County sandbox were going stale mid-demo, which was embarrassing. Eviction is now LRU rather than FIFO, and the cache warms on boot. If you're reviewing, check that nothing hardcodes the old TTL. The new defaults land as follows.

deployment values, bajop-taweg:
holwyn:
  log_level: debug
  metrics_host: metrics.holwyn.zemvarsys.internal
  pool_size: 32